Veteran Formula 1 driver Valtteri Bottas is set to make a triumphant return to the F1 grid at the Australian Grand Prix, and he's received some fantastic news that has added to the excitement of his comeback.

Unexpected Good News on the Grid

As part of the new Cadillac team, Bottas was initially facing a significant challenge: a five-place grid penalty stemming from incidents in his previous race at the 2024 Abu Dhabi Grand Prix. However, in a surprising turn of events, Bottas learned during a recent FIA Press Conference in Melbourne that this penalty has been rescinded. “Apparently, it’s vanished,” he announced, expressing relief and gratitude for the timely change in regulations.

A New Era with Cadillac

Bottas is not alone in this new journey; he will be joining fellow veteran Sergio Pérez as they embark on this inaugural season with Cadillac. The team aims to bring a fresh dynamic to the F1 scene, and the uplifting news about Bottas’ grid position is a significant boost as they prepare for a challenging season ahead.

Regulatory Changes Provide Relief

This unexpected development is rooted in a recent change to the Sporting Regulations concerning grid penalties. The new rule states that penalties are not applicable to drivers if the incidents occurred prior to the regulation being implemented, which has directly benefited Bottas.
